Welcome to your study notes for Exam FAM! Today, we are diving into the heart of short-term insurance: Ratemaking. If you have ever wondered how an insurance company decides how much to charge you for your car or home insurance, you’re in the right place.
Ratemaking is essentially the "pricing" of insurance. However, unlike a grocery store that knows exactly how much a loaf of bread cost them to buy, an insurance company doesn't know the true cost of the "product" (the claim) until after the policy is sold. 1. The Core Objectives of Ratemaking
When an actuary sets a rate, they aren't just picking a number out of a hat. They have to balance the needs of the Insurance Company, the Regulators, and the Customers. We group these goals into two main categories: Regulatory Objectives and Business Objectives.
A. Regulatory Objectives (The "Big Three")
In most jurisdictions, regulators require that insurance rates meet three specific criteria. You can remember these with the mnemonic "AND": Adequate, Not excessive, and not unfairly Discriminatory.
- Adequate: The rate must be high enough to pay all claims and expenses. If rates are too low, the company could go bankrupt, leaving policyholders without protection.
- Not Excessive: The rate shouldn't be so high that the company is making an unreasonable profit at the expense of the public.
- Not Unfairly Discriminatory: This doesn't mean everyone pays the same price. It means that if two people have the same risk profile, they should pay the same rate. You can't charge more based on factors that don't actually relate to the risk of loss (like race or religion).
B. Business Objectives
Beyond following the law, the company wants the rates to help the business thrive. Think of these as the "common sense" goals for a healthy company:
- Stability: Customers hate it when their premiums jump 50% in one year. Rates should be stable enough that customers can budget for them.
- Responsiveness: While we want stability, the rates also need to react to changes. If a new law increases the cost of car repairs, the rates need to "respond" to that new reality quickly.
- Promote Loss Control: Good rates encourage safety. For example, giving a discount for a home security system encourages people to protect their property.
- Operational Simplicity: The rating system should be easy for agents to explain and for the computer systems to calculate.

2. Understanding Ratemaking Data
To set future rates, we have to look at the past. However, insurance data is messy because claims can take years to settle. We use three main "perspectives" to look at data. Imagine you are looking at a photo album of a family vacation—you can organize the photos by the day they were taken, the person who took them, or the specific trip they belong to.
A. Calendar Year Data
This is the simplest way to look at data. It looks at all transactions that happened between January 1 and December 31 of a specific year, regardless of when the policy started or when the accident happened.
- Pros: Data is available immediately; it matches the company’s financial statements.
- Cons: It's a "mismatch." A claim paid in 2023 might be for an accident that happened in 2021 on a policy sold in 2020. This makes it bad for precise ratemaking.
B. Accident Year Data
This is the most common method used by actuaries for short-term insurance. It groups all claims that occurred during a specific 12-month period (the "accident year") and compares them to the "earned exposure" during that same period.
- Analogy: Imagine a hospital tracking all patients who got sick in 2023. It doesn't matter when they bought their health insurance; we only care about the date the "accident" happened.
- Key Point: This provides a better match between losses and the time the company was "at risk."
C. Policy Year Data
This groups all premiums and losses associated with policies that started in a specific year.
- Pros: This is the only method that creates a perfect "apples-to-apples" match between a specific set of policies and their losses.
- Cons: It takes a long time to complete. A policy sold on Dec 31, 2023, won't expire until Dec 30, 2024. We won't have the full "Policy Year 2023" data for a very long time!

3. Key Terms and Definitions
In FAM, the vocabulary is half the battle. Here are the "must-know" terms for this section:
Exposure
The basic unit of measure used to determine the premium. For auto insurance, it’s often a "car-year" (one car insured for one year). For workers' compensation, it might be "$100 of payroll."
\( \text{Premium} = \text{Rate} \times \text{Exposures} \)
Loss Adjustment Expenses (LAE)
Insurance companies don't just pay for the claim; they also pay for the costs of settling the claim. There are two types:
- ALAE (Allocated LAE): Costs that can be tied to a specific claim (e.g., paying a lawyer to defend a specific car accident case).
- ULAE (Unallocated LAE): General costs that can't be tied to one claim (e.g., the salary of the claims adjuster who works on 100 cases a month, or the rent for the claims office).
IBNR (Incurred But Not Reported)
These are losses that have happened, but the company doesn't know about them yet. For example, if a doctor commits malpractice today, but the patient doesn't sue for six months, that loss is IBNR.

The term "Incurred Losses" usually refers to: \( \text{Paid Losses} + \text{Case Reserves} \). Case reserves are the company's "best guess" for what they will eventually pay on claims they already know about!
4. Summary of Ratemaking Steps
When you are asked about the process, remember these logical steps:
1. Collect Data: Gather historical premium, exposure, and loss data using one of the aggregation methods (usually Accident Year).
2. Adjust Data: Because the past doesn't look like the future, we "trend" the data for inflation and "develop" it to account for IBNR.
3. Calculate the Indicated Rate: Determine how much we need to charge to cover losses, expenses, and profit.
4. Implement the Rate: Finalize the rate while considering business objectives like stability and competition.
